Ticket: Feed validator jobs failing since Monday

The Murmurcast feed validator has been rejecting all scheduled runs with a 401 from the internal schema registry. Root cause: the service credential expired over the weekend and auto-renewal was disabled during the Larkfield migration. Support should tell affected publishers their feeds were not actually broken; validation will re-run automatically once credentials are restored. A replacement key has been issued and takes effect immediately. For the handoff record, the new key follows.

gateway credential: zpat7_wu4aBVX

## Baseline Refresh — Lintgate Static Analysis

When regenerating the Lintgate baseline file for the Ferndale monorepo, confirm that no suppressed findings touch the auth module; each suppression must carry a ticket reference and a reviewer initial. After the baseline lands, the scanner needs write access to the findings vault to record deltas. Provision that access in `ops/lintgate.env`, keeping the file at mode 600 and out of version control. Add the vault credential on the next line.

vault entry, kajop-bawif: ARCHIVE_KEY3=511

## Cage Visits — Halverton DC3

Vendor visits to the Quillmark cage require a facilities escort at all times. Book escorts 48 hours ahead via the ops rota. No tools through the mantrap without a signed kit list. Escorts badge in first, visitors second. Use the following pass at the cage door.

turnstile pass: bdg-YEOZLM-79341408

Payroll export for Corvid Ledger moves to the wide-column format next cycle. Expect larger files and longer generation times; support should set customer expectations accordingly. Headroom is fine through Q3 if batch sizes hold. Generation windows and batch limits are governed by the constants below.

constants for yafog-hawep:
RATE_LIMITS = {
    "aldeth": 722,
    "tamix": 452,
}

## Further Reading

The Sievewright validator plugin system is deliberately minimal: each plugin registers a schema matcher and a check function, and the host resolves ordering at load time. Before writing your first plugin, read the interface contract carefully, since breaking changes require a deprecation cycle of two releases. As a contractor you won't have repo-wide context yet, so start with the architecture overview on our internal page.

runbook for tagug-hafog: https://jira.lumiclabs.internal/projects/pages/pages/9773c0d8